About Crane:

Crane Aerospace & Electronics supplies critical systems and components to the aerospace and defense markets. You’ll find Crane Aerospace & Electronics in some of the toughest environments: from engines to landing gear; from satellites to medical implants and from missiles to unmanned aerial systems (UAS).

Our Crane Aerospace & Electronics Elyria facility has been a bedrock in the community-friendly town of Elyria, Ohio, for more than a century. Known for our excellence in pumping technology, our Elyria site produced the first-ever positive displacement pump for high performance piston engine aircraft and even supplied pumps for Charles Lindbergh in the 1930s. We have more than 150,000 fuel and lubrication pumps in service today and are proud to offer custom thermal management system solutions for a range of next-gen applications.

Job Summary:

The Vice President of Quality is responsible for overseeing quality assurance and control programs, ensuring compliance with stringent Aerospace & Defense (CAE) industry and government regulations and developing quality strategies to improve products and processes across all Crane Aerospace & Electronics businesses. The VP Quality is responsible for building a quality culture, managing audits, leading corrective actions, and partnering with other departments like engineering, operations, and supply chain to drive improvements in key metrics such as First Pass Yield and Cost of Poor Quality.

The VP Quality will act as the lead facilitator across all CAE sites of Advanced Product Quality Planning (APQP) and Production Part Approval Process (PPAP). This person will drive breakthrough process improvements in Quality through requirements definition and full compliance flow-down into value streams including employee training and awareness to assure safety, airworthiness, conformity, and product reliability requirements are met. They will also drive and support actions to meet all CAE strategic priorities for Growth, Customer Service and Quality.

Essential Functions:

  • Develop and implement the AS9145 standard requirements for the Product Development Process (PDP) using Advanced Product Quality Planning (APQP) and Production Part Approval Process (PPAP) methodologies for all sites

  • Ensure that customer engineering design requirements are clearly fulfilled and that we can meet the manufacturability and quality requirements of the products supplied to the customer.

  • Develop and establish manufacturing processes to produce products that consistently meet all requirements during the actual production run at the quoted production rate of the manufacturing process.

  • Implement APQP core tools across all CAE sites for key products and key processes to significantly improve First Pass Yield, COPQ and reduce customer returns.

  • Leadership & Strategy:

  • Provide strategic direction for the quality function, aligning with organizational goals and objectives.

  • Lead and mentor a team of quality professionals, fostering a culture of accountability and continuous improvement.

  • Collaborate with engineering, manufacturing, and supply chain teams to ensure product and process quality.

  • Drive initiatives to improve product quality, reduce defects, and enhance customer satisfaction.

  • Develop and implement all five phases of APQP starting with product concept and extending throughout the product life cycle.

    • Phase 1 – Planning - capture customer inputs, benchmark data, lessons learned, regulatory requirements, technical specifications, and strategy into a product concept and a realization plan. This includes high-level technical, quality, and cost targets.

    • Phase 2 – Product Design and Development - translate the technical, quality, and cost requirements into a controlled, verified, and validated product design. Design validation is achieved using prototype, development, or production parts in test environments that can represent the customer’s installation and subject the product to extreme conditions required by contract or regulation.

    • Phase 3 – Process Design and Development - design and develop the production processes needed to produce product that consistently fulfill technical, quality, and cost requirements while operating at the customer demand rate.
